Spotlight on creativity and handlooms


By Durga Chakravarty LFWs role as a launchpad for promoting
young designers was visible on the opening Lakme Fashion Week Summer/Resort 2017
day when five new faces showcased their
Mumbai: Lakme Fashion Week (LFW) unique creations. Presented by INIFD, the
Summer/Resort 2017 not only brought the Gen Next show witnessed designs that were
spotlight on Indian handlooms like khadi, an amalgamation of creativity, style and in-
muslin and cotton, which were beautifully novation.
blended with glamor and luxury, but also fo- The first-day also saw a star-studded show,
cused on sustainable fashion like recycling of where designer Kunal Rawal presented his
waste into finer goods. Apart from celebrity latest menswear range The Race of Sepa-
showstoppers, others who stood out were rates with Bollywoods Sonakshi Sinha, Ar-
models like Anjali Lama, a transgender, and jun Kapoor and Varun Dhawan.
Petr Nitka, who is gender neutral. The fashion event has been dedicating a
The fashion extravaganza (Feb 1-5) fea- day just to Indian textiles each year and day
tured over 90 designers at 40 plus shows, two of the event this time promoted sustain-
and quite a few menswear lines. able fashion. The day started with a show
I think the scale at which we have done titled Reincarnation, where six labels show-
LFW this time is the largest. Having an open cased accessories and clothes made out of
venue (JioGarden, Bandra-Kurla Complex in recycled waste.
Mumbai) in the 16 years of history of LFW, Veterans like Payal Singhal, Tarun Tahil-
is really pushing the boundary for fashion, iani, Narendra Kumar, Ritu Kumar, Kotwara,
Jaspreet Chandok of IMG Reliance Ltd, said. Anushree Reddy, Gaurang and Anita Dongre

F
In Punjab, foreign couples
ascinated with the colorful Indian wed-
dings, foreign couples are saying their
marriage vows in a small village of Punjabs

take wedding vows again


Hoshiarpur district.
At the Citrus County, a resort in the midst
of Kinnow farms in Chaunni Kalan, couples
from Australia have had the experience of go-
ing through the rituals of the Indian wedding.
Be it the Mehendi (Henna application)
or Sangeet (musical night) ceremonies or
being part of a lively baraat (grooms pro-
cession), the couples get hands-on experi-
ence of a Punjabi wedding.
Interestingly, these couples are already
married and in their middle-age. Some of
them are even grandparents.
The are accompanied by their friends, rela-
tives, children and even their grandchildren.
We have had a few couples in the last
three years who wanted to experience the
Indian-style marriage. This year, we had two
couples who exchanged vows with full fan- Guests from Australia enjoy traditional
fare. We have had guests from Melbourne, Indian wedding ceremony events at a
Sydney and other places in Australia, Citrus farm resort near Hoshiarpur in Punjab.
County owner Harkirat Ahluwalia told IANS.
Ahluwalia, also a new-age agriculturist-
entrepreneur, points out that the marriages of the baraat with the grooms and chil- Manjeet Paintal who attended a
performed at his resort may not be the typi- dren seated atop. There is a turban-tying few of the weddings.
cal big-fat-Punjabi-wedding, but provides a ceremony for the men and Mehendi and It is a spectacle. We really
simple yet colorful experience to the guests. bangles ceremony for the ladies which our enjoyed the Indian wedding cer-
Among other things, the marriage cer- guests enjoy a lot, Ahluwalia said. emony at the resort. The hosts
emony even includes a Jaago, a traditional The guests from abroad are briefed be- really take care of the guests and
rural Punjab ceremony in which village forehand on buying traditional Indian give them a lifetime experience,
women carry a decorated earthen pot with outfits like Kurta-pyjama (for men) with Sasha Lewis of Melbourne. She
candles on the heads and sing songs. Indian jackets and Salwar-Kameez and le- attended one of the wedding cer-
They also dance to lively Bhangra and hengas for women. emonies with her friends here.
Gidda. Pipe-band by ex-servicemen also The colorful ceremonies here get the Village residents too are
features in the wedding. women really interested. They love to wear amused by the foreigners get-
A colorful chariot adds to the charm glass bangles and Indian dresses, said Prof ting married in the Indian style.

Why exercise may not help you lose weight


I
f you thought spending hours in a gym gy expenditure and step count.
every day would help you slim down, Researchers also measured participants
think again! A new study suggests that
While physical weight, height and body fat. After an initial
exercise may not prevent weight gain. activity burns examination, participants were asked to
Our study results indicate that physical return one year and two years later.
calories and
activity may not protect you from gaining Surprisingly, total weight gain in every
weight, said lead study author Lara Dugas, has many country was greater among participants
Assistant Professor at Loyola University health who met the physical activity guidelines.
Chicago Stritch School of Medicine in the For example, American men who met the
US. benefits, guidelines gained a half pound per year,
The findings of the study involving young it also while American men who did not meet the
adults from five countries were published guideline lost 0.6 pounds.
in the journal PeerJ.
increases The researchers did not find any signifi
Physical activity has many proven health appetite. cant relationships between sedentary time
benefits, ranging from reducing the risk of at the initial visit and subsequent weight
heart disease, diabetes, and cancer to it also increases appetite, and people may Ghana, South Africa, Jamaica and gain or weight loss.
improving mental health and mood. People compensate by eating more or by being Seychelles. The only factors that were significantly
who are physically active tend to be health less active the rest of the day. Participants wore tracking devices called associated with weight gain were weight at
ier and live longer. The researchers followed adults aged 25 accelerometers on their waists for a week. the initial visit, age and gender, the study
But while physical activity burns calories, to 40 living in five countries the US, The devices measured the wearers ener said.

India to launch record Normalize heart rate with


worlds smallest pacemaker
104 satellites next week New York: A pacemaker similar
to the size of a nickel can be
implanted in patents to restore
cardiac wires (leads) or a surgical
pocket under the skin to deliver
a pacing therapy.
Bengaluru: India will create histo
ry by launching a record 104 the hearts normal rhythm, when The device is small enough to
satellites, including 101 foreign it is unable to pump enough oxy be delivered through a catheter
ones, on Fe bruary 15 from genrich blood, experts have said. and implanted directly into the
Sriharikota spaceport in Andhra Pacemakers are the most com heart, providing a safe alterna
Pradesh, an of ficial said on mon way to treat bradycardia to tive to conventional pacemakers
Monday. help restore the hearts normal without the complications associ
"We have tentatively decided to rhythm and relieve symptoms by ated w ith leads, said Paul
launch the satellites at one go sending electrical impulses to the Schurmann, Managing Director
around 9 a.m. into the sunsyn heart to increase the heart rate. at Houston Methodist Hospital.
chronous orbit, about 500 kms Houston Methodist Hospital in The device also allows us to
above the earth," the Indian Space Texas is now offering a US Food automatically adjust pacing ther
Research Organisation (ISRO) offi and Drug Administration (FDA) apy based on a patients activity
cial told IANS here. approved Micra Transcatheter levels and another positive is the
Of the total earthobservation Pacing System ( TPS) the battery can last up to 10 years,
satellites, three are Indian, 88 are worlds smallest pacemaker for added Schurmann.
(Image courtesy: newsnation.in) patients with bradycardia, a con Micra TPS was designed with a
from the US and the remaining are
from Israe l, Kazakhstan, the with a combined weight of 1,500 had launched 20 satellites in one dition characterized by a slow unique feature that enables it to
Netherlands, Switzerland and the kg, including the 650 kg remote shot on June 22, 2016, the launch heart rate, usually fewer than 60 be permanently turned of f so it
United Arab Emirates. sensing Cartosat2 and two nano of 104 satellites will surpass the beats per minute. can remain in the body and a
"A 320tonne rocket Polar satellites (IA and IB) weighing 15 37 satellites launch record set in The device is the size of a large new device can be implanted
Satellite Launch Vehicle (PSLV kg each," the official said. June 2014 and 29 sate llites vitamin, and unlike traditional without risk of electrical interac
C37) will launch all the satellites Though the Indian space agency launched by NASA in 2013. pacemakers, it does not require tion.
